A notable nod to the Sunless Skies universe in Firmament Part 4 has thrilled fans. The mention of the Well of Wonders resonated particularly well, catching many players off-guard and adding to the palpable excitement surrounding the game.
The inclusion of such details hints at a broader, interconnected narrative between the two games. Fans are buzzing, especially with the revelation that the Immanent serves as a Messenger, bridging both titles. Commenters on various gaming forums expressed their enthusiasm, highlighting how it adds depth and continuity to their gaming experiences.
While some players celebrated the reference, the mixed reactions involve curiosity about what this crossover means for gameplay. As one commenter noted, "the glimpse into the High Wilderness has hyped me up as well." The enthusiasm suggests strong interest in the narrative's expansion and how these worlds may intertwine further.
